Almurta · Suburb / Locality
Where people and their families come from — the ancestries they identify with and where they were born.
Very few people born overseas live in Almurta, a trend that has remained steady since 2011. The community is overwhelmingly Australian-born, with the vast majority of residents claiming heritage from the British Isles.
The ancestries people most identify with.
Most residents identify as Australian (60.6%) or English (28.8%), followed by Irish (22.7%) and Scottish (7.6%) ancestry.
Australia and the largest overseas communities.
Only 6.1% of people here were born overseas, which is far below the 30.0% figure for Victoria and the 27.7% national average. About 77.3% of the population was born in Australia.
